Winding/Installing the Bobbin

B-18

Winding the bobbin

This section describes how to wind thread onto a bobbin.

a

Open the top cover.

b

Place the bobbin on the bobbin winder shaft so that the
spring on the shaft fits into the notch in the bobbin

.

Press down on the bobbin until it snaps into place.

1 Notch
2 Bobbin winder shaft spring

c

Slide the bobbin winder in the direction of the arrow
until it snaps into place.

• The “Start/Stop” button lights up in orange.

d

Remove the spool cap that is inserted onto the spool
pin.

1 Spool pin
2 Spool cap

CAUTION

• Only use the Bobbin (part code: X52800-120)

designed specifically for this machine. Use of
any other bobbin may result in injuries or
damage to the machine.

• The included bobbin was designed specifically

for this machine.
If bobbins from other models are used, the
machine will not operate correctly. Use only
the included bobbin or bobbins of the same
type (X52800-120).
X52800-120 is Class15 type bobbin.

Memo

• When the foot controller is connected, bobbin

winding can be started and stopped with the foot
controller.

Memo

• When winding bobbin for embroidery be sure to

use the recommended bobbin thread for this
machine.
